How has the Book of Mormon brought you closer to God?

One of my favorite experiences in the Book of Mormon tells about Jesus Christ visiting and teaching the people in America. After he was done teaching, he asked that the children be brought to Him. He blessed them individually and wept because of the love he had for the children. Every time I read that passage, I am reminded of the love he has not only for those small children that lived long ago, but the love he has for me, and my children ... and everyone.
